Transponder Keys

There are many options available when you need to replace your keys to your car. You can either speak to a locksmith or go to the dealership. Depending on the situation you may discover that one solution is more suitable than another.

The most commonly used type of car keys is transponder keys. They are car keys that are sophisticated with a microchip in them. This makes it much more difficult for thieves to steal your vehicle. The car only starts if the key is recognized by the car. This is an important feature because it prevents thieves from hotwiring your vehicle or using a fake key to start it.

The chip is usually found in the plastic head on the car key. The transponder (which is a portmanteau of "transmitter" and "responder") will transmit a signal to your car's immobilizer when you insert it into the ignition. The immobilizer then compares this signal with the one stored in the transponder to confirm that it's the correct key. The car will then allow it to start.

These sophisticated car keys are a great way to ensure that your Mitsubishi Galant safe from theft. These keys work well with remote key fobs, which combine the remote and key into one unit.

A locksmith for cars can cut and program the keys for transponder you. The locksmith will need to know the make, model and year of your vehicle. They can help you select the appropriate key for your vehicle, whether it's a metal key or transponder keys.

Key Batteries

Modern mitsubishi car key replacement near me automobiles come with handy key fobs that let drivers to lock and unlock their vehicle from an extended distance. These safe and convenient devices, made from durable materials are designed to last for many years. However, just like other electronic device, they require regular maintenance and replacement parts. If the battery of the Mitsubishi keyfob is damaged, it could cause a device to cease working. The replacement process for the battery can be done in minutes.

Citroen.pngTo replace your Mitsubishi key fob battery, you'll need just a few basic items. The first item you'll need is a small screwdriver. Locate an indentation at the top of your Mitsubishi key fob, and use the screwdriver to push open the case. Replace the battery that was in place and remove the physical key. Close the fob and insert the key to complete the process.
